Development "B" Program
This program is for young athletes who are interested in Freeskiing or Freestyle Skiing. At this point, athletes may have a preference for a particular event, moguls, or slopestyle, but specialization is not yet encouraged. Athletes will compete and train in both sports, freeskiing, and freestyle. The “B” program is sometimes referred to as the Devos
Freestyle Disciplines
Moguls
The WVBBTS Freestyle Mogul Program is designed for skiers who want to master the sport of mogul skiing. Waterville Valley Resort has a long history of freestyle skiing and has hosted several US Nationals and World Cup-level events in recent years. WVBBTS has placed many athletes on the U.S. Ski Team, including Olympic gold medalist Hannah Kearney. Athletes will compete at various US Ski & Snowboard Single & Dual moguls events every year, including the Hannah Kearney Klassic hosted at Waterville Valley

Freeskiing Disciplines
Slopestyle
Slopestyle is a discipline of Freeskiing. Slopestyle focuses on park skiing, hitting jumps, going off rails, etc. Athletes will compete in USASA rail jams and big air competitions throughout the year.
Waterville Valley BBTS has a storied history in placing athletes on the US Freeski Team - including Grace & Hunter Henderson. In 2019, WVBBTS was named the US Ski & Snowboard Freeski Club of the Year.
